Slow Pitch Jigging: Terminal Tackle

  • Benny Ortiz
  • Posted onJun 23, 2022 at 10:13 AM
  • 0 Comments
As mentioned earlier, slow-pitch rods have small guides.  This means that bulky line-to-line connections are a no-no in order to have the connection easily and seamlessly pass through the guides. There are two methods of connection that are generally used, the FG knot (Fine Grip) …

BD Outdoors began as a forum-based fishing community to connect saltwater anglers and provide a home to share the latest fishing reports and news. Today, BD has grown into the leading digital media platform for all things saltwater fishing, bringing our large and passionate community the best and most authentic fishing information in the form of fishing reports, fishing gear reviews, fishing recipes, saltwater fishing articles, tackle tips and more from coast to coast.
